Output ec30944a16fad1fcdcf4d91f47a8a2d84d7f5f5fe3a9b02d488c1c962d9eff54:1

value
1593184
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5148b4e4604fa1a14f5e4c5afd035dbaad609d76 OP_EQUALVERIFY OP_CHECKSIG
address
18QnqHMteHyGA5bgJowr4ZWMiYSszkQJN3
transaction
ec30944a16fad1fcdcf4d91f47a8a2d84d7f5f5fe3a9b02d488c1c962d9eff54
spent
true